WebDiagnosis of CMA. It is important to note that babies cry for many reasons and that some of the symptoms associated with a diagnosis of CMA may be caused by an alternative diagnosis, or may even fall within the range of normal infant behaviour. WebThe British Society for Allergy and Clinical Immunology (BSACI) Standards of Care Committee ( SOCC) oversees the writing of all BSACI guidelines. SOCC produces guidelines for the management of patients with allergic disorders in secondary care as well as initiating and leading national audits. WebA food intolerance is caused by your body not being able to digest a certain food or an ingredient in food. The most common food intolerance is lactose intolerance. This is when your body is not able to digest lactose, a type of sugar mainly found in milk and dairy products such as cheese and yoghurts. But you can be intolerant to any type of ...

If the skin barrier becomes dry ... onpg biochemical testWebOne common cause of contact dermatitis of the eyelids is allergy to nail varnish or varnish remover. The eyelid skin becomes sensitised when you touch or rub the eyes with painted nails. The condition usually clears rapidly when you stop using nail varnish.
